Forest City International School, established in September 2018 in Johor Bahru, Malaysia, is a renowned American-style K12 boarding school that offers education from kindergarten through high school. The school maintains a low student-to-teacher ratio of 4:1 and currently enrolls approximately 200 students, supported by a dedicated faculty and staff of 80. The academic curriculum adheres to the Common Core State Standards and incorporates the Advanced Placement (AP) system, ensuring students receive a comprehensive and challenging educational experience.
